House s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a house sitter in Garland on Rover as of Jul 2025 was about $45 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A house s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your needs.
As of Jul 2025, there are 3,855 house sitters in Garland.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ect house sitter near you. As a reminder, house sitters jo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your house’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ple house sitters about your booking. Typically, 86% of Garland house sitters respond in under an hour.
House sitters in Garland have an average of 14 years of experience. House sitters with repeat customers have an average of 4 repeat clients. Experience can vary from house sitter to house s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when you compare house sitters in Garland.
